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22 32 04
67427 790059 674395216
67427 790059 674395216
05027899703 33456214 5898
All about undefined
Interested in learning more?
67427 790059 674395216
05027899703 33456214 5898
See more
86633 675
485071998 870 95
See more
65 3480300 815961
0096618 12214 4978
See more